International orders*Designed for the demanding musician, the Audio-Technica Artist Elite series AE-5400 brings studio grade sonic quality and performance to the stage. This large diaphragm condenser microphone features the same element found in the famed AT4050 studio microphone. Primarily designed for vocal capturing the wide, linear frequency response renders the microphone more than adequate to perform in a variety of applications. The cardioid polar pattern features a uniform frequency response and optimum rejection at the off-axis sections of the capsule. The result is excellent rejection of noise and feedback. The large diaphragm condenser element handles high Sound Pressure Levels (SPL) resulting in maximum protection against noise and distortion. The AE-5400 is the ideal choice for stage performances, speech and broadcast applications.
| Transducer | Externally polarized (DC Bias) condenser |
| Polar Pattern | Cardioid |
| Frequency Response | 20Hz to 20kHz |
| Dynamic Range (Typical) | 133 dB, 1 kHz at Max SPL |
| Signal-to-Noise Ratio | 80 dB, 1 kHz at 1 Pa |
| Maximum Input Sound Level |
147 dB SPL, 1 kHz at 1% T.H.D.;
157 dB SPL, with 10 dB pad (nominal) |
| Power Requirements | 11-52V DC, 4 mA typical |
| Output Impedance | 150 ohms |
| Output Connectors | Integral 3-pin XLRM-type |
| Pad | 10dB Pad |
| Low Frequency Roll-Off | 80 Hz, 12 dB/octave |
| Dimensions | 7.05 x 1.97" (179 x 50mm) (Length x Diameter) |
| Weight | 11.6 oz (330 g) |

In response to the previous review. The mic has a small back lobe. If the mic is on the stand or held in such a way that the back of the mic points at the monitors that's a great way to get feedback. Keeping the mic parallel to the floor and not pointed at the monitors works wonders.
The EQ on this mic lets you roll off the low end if you have users who like to eat the mic. Great capsule. Nicely engineered.
